Did Blues Brothers 2000 make money?

Aykroyd also had success touring with the Blues Brothers band at numerous venues over the years….Blues Brothers 2000.

Budget: $31 million Financed by: Universal
Domestic Gross: $14,051,384 Overseas Gross: $18,084,000

Did the Blues Brothers do their own stunts?

The Blues Brothers used 13 different Bluesmobiles. All of the car chases and stunts were real and not created with CGI. Forty stunt drivers were flown in every weekend to do the work.

When did the movie The Blues Brothers come out?

The Blues Brothers (1980) R | 2h 13min | Adventure, Comedy, Crime | 20 June 1980 (USA) Jake Blues, just out from prison, puts together his old band to save the Catholic home where he and brother Elwood were raised.

What is the plot of the brothers blues?

It’s a fairly simple plot, told in a straightforward manner by Landis, who creates a visually stimulating and aurally satisfying movie that follows the adventures of the Brothers Blues as they travel around the good state of Illinois, seeking out the members of their former band and formulating their plan to save the orphanage.
